One notable volleyball player who suffered a significant injury is Kerri Walsh Jennings, a three-time Olympic gold medalist. In 2016, she faced a shoulder injury that required surgery, impacting her performance and leading to a challenging recovery period. Despite the setback, she demonstrated resilience and returned to competitive play. Injuries are common in volleyball due to the physical demands of the sport, affecting players at all levels.
